Hi Endlasuresh,
You are only getting answers to some of your questions because what you want to do is not the usual DIY machine.
The requirements of your machine are to be able to machine tool steel (?) to create accurate dies for a plastic injection molding machine. I assume on a fairly regular / daily basis as part of a small business. This is quite an ask for a simple DIY machine and is one of the reasons you are not get a direct answer.
So, lets put it another way. No-one is going to give you plans or CAD drawings for a machine ready for you to put it together and start machining.
Instead, if I was doing what you were doing I would look at how the commercial machines go about doing it, ask yourself why they did that, and design in some of those features as best you can. For example, here is the inside of a Mori Seki machining centre with a moving gantry.
If you go to their website it will most likely tell you the interior cutting area and from that you can approximate the scale of the ballscrews (I would estimate at least 20 mm) and linear profile rails (estimate at least 25 mm possible larger), aligned to a reference edge and stiffened using side load 'fingers', with cast main assemblies, and a very powerful spindle, plus servos motors to drive it all. Given you started looking at machines in 2010 these sorts of features should be familiar to you.
Alternatively there you can convert a reasonably sized milling machine to CNC / buy an aftermarket kit for a milling machine. This gives you a fixed head and moving table.
Hope this helps you decide what to do - I don't think anyone on this forum is 'holding out on you' if that is the sub-text of your posts.
